游戏服务器的使用通常涉及以下几个方面,具体操作会根据游戏类型、服务器类型(如单机、多人在线、云服务器等)以及所使用的平台(如Steam、Epic、Origin、Discord等)有所不同。以下是一般性的指导,帮助你了解如何使用游戏服务器:
一、游戏服务器的基本概念
1. 游戏服务器(Game Server)
- 是运行游戏的服务器,负责处理玩家的连接、游戏逻辑、数据同步等。
- 通常由游戏开发商或第三方服务提供商托管。
2. 服务器类型
- 单机服务器(Single-Player):仅限单人游玩,不支持多人。
- 多人服务器(Multiplayer):支持多人同时在线游玩。
- 云服务器(Cloud Server):通过云平台(如AWS、阿里云)托管,支持高并发。
二、如何使用游戏服务器
1. 选择服务器类型
- 单机服务器:适合个人或小团队使用,不涉及多人联机。
- 多人服务器:适合多人游戏(如《Minecraft》《Elden Ring》等)。
- 云服务器:适合需要高并发、稳定性的游戏。
2. 选择服务器提供商
- 游戏开发商:如《英雄联盟》由 Riot Games 提供服务器。
- 第三方服务:如:
- Steam:提供游戏服务器托管(Steam Cloud)。
- Epic Games:提供Epic Games Store服务器。
- Discord:可搭建自定义服务器(需开发)。
- Cloudflare、AWS、阿里云:提供云服务器托管服务。
3. 服务器配置
- 端口设置:游戏服务器通常需要开放特定端口(如 27015、27025)。
- 防火墙设置:确保服务器端口开放,防止被封禁。
- 服务器软件:如使用《Minecraft》服务器,需安装
Minecraft Server。
4. 连接服务器
- 客户端连接:通过游戏客户端(如《魔兽世界》《CS:GO》)连接服务器。
- 服务器地址:填写服务器IP和端口(如
123.45.67.89:27015)。
三、游戏服务器的常见用途
| 用途 | 说明 |
|---|---|
| 单人游戏 | 个人或小团队使用,不支持多人。 |
| 多人游戏 | 支持多人联机,如《Minecraft》《CS:GO》《Elden Ring》等。 |
| 云服务器 | 适合高并发游戏,如《Valorant》《Overwatch》等。 |
| 自建服务器 | 开发者或玩家自建服务器,用于测试或定制游戏。 |
四、常见问题与解决方案
1. 无法连接服务器
- 检查IP和端口:确保填写正确的服务器地址和端口。
- 防火墙设置:确保服务器端口开放。
- 网络问题:检查网络是否稳定,是否被防火墙限制。
2. 服务器崩溃或卡顿
- 优化配置:调整服务器资源(CPU、内存、存储)。
- 更新游戏版本:确保服务器和客户端版本一致。
- 检查日志:查看服务器日志,排查错误。
3. 服务器被封禁
- 遵守规则:确保服务器符合游戏规则和社区准则。
- 联系管理员:如服务器有管理员,可联系他们处理。
五、推荐工具和平台
| 工具/平台 | 用途 | 说明 |
|---|---|---|
| Steam | 提供服务器托管 | 适合《CS:GO》《Overwatch》等游戏 |
| Epic Games | 提供服务器托管 | 适合《Elden Ring》《Valorant》等 |
| Discord | 自建服务器 | 需开发,适合小团队 |
| AWS / 阿里云 | 云服务器托管 | 适合高并发、大规模游戏 |
| Gogs / GitHub | 自建服务器 | 适合开源游戏或自定义服务器 |
六、总结
使用游戏服务器需要以下步骤:
- 选择服务器类型(单机/多人/云)。
- 选择服务器提供商(游戏开发商/第三方服务)。
- 配置服务器(IP、端口、防火墙)。
- 连接客户端(游戏客户端)。
- 维护服务器(更新、优化、日志排查)。
如果你有具体的游戏(如《Minecraft》《CS:GO》《Elden Ring》等),我可以提供更详细的指导。欢迎补充说明!